Doppler isn't gimmickry; it's physics harnessed for safety. Radar pulses bounce back from targets, but moving objects shift the echo's frequency—like the siren pitch change of an approaching ambulance. Quantum 2 detects these micro-shifts instantly:
This at-a-glance intel shines in high-traffic zones, where scanning echoes manually risks missing a crossing ferry. Pair it with TrueTrails, and you see ghostly wakes trailing contacts, revealing speed and direction history for predictive maneuvering—perfect for overtaking or avoiding head-on paths.
While Doppler excels at motion, stationary killers like rocks, buoys, or moored boats lurk silently. Enter Safety Sector: a 15-degree forward cone extending roughly 200 meters, auto-highlighting these static threats in red as if they're charging toward you. No manual tweaks needed; it activates seamlessly, bridging the gap between motion and menace.
For coastal cruisers or fishing in shallows, this feature proves invaluable, spotlighting pilings or debris that echosounder alone might miss. Combine with automatic target acquisition—set zones for audible alerts on intruders—and you've got Coast Guard-grade vigilance without the complexity.
Manual plotting? Ancient history. Quantum 2's Doppler-boosted MARPA (Manual Radar Plotting Aid) and fully automatic ARPA lock onto up to 10 targets, computing course, speed, closest point of approach (CPA), and time to CPA. No guard zones required; it anticipates collisions, flashing warnings and beeps to pull your eyes from the helm.
Real-world edge: In a regatta or commercial waterway, it distinguishes a tack from a straight-line rammer, letting you focus on sail trim or throttle instead of guesswork.
Upgrade without headaches—Quantum 2 reuses bolt patterns from legacy Raymarine scanners. Connect via slim data cable, Wi-Fi to multifunction displays, or hardwired for redundancy. IPX6 waterproofing shrugs off tropical downpours, with a -10°C to +55°C operating range suiting diverse climates. Winds to 100 knots? It spins at 24 RPM unfazed.
Beamwidth (4.9° horizontal, 20° vertical) ensures sharp, clutter-free returns. Horizontal polarization slices sea state, while low emissions let you mount near crew areas safely. Power from 12-24V sources, it idles at 7W, sleeps at 2W via Wi-Fi—sailors' dream for off-grid adventures.

How Doppler Radar Works:
Doppler Target Processing
Doppler radar is tuned specifically to detect the radar echo frequency shift returned by moving vs. stationary targets.Quantum 2 then uniquely color codes moving targets to indicate whether they are getting closer, or moving away.
Color coded targets make it simple to pick out moving traffic from other stationary targets like land, navigation aids or stopped/anchored vessels.
